1. Where to Find the Best Last Minute Travel Deals
There are many ways to find amazing last-minute travel deals. Some of the best places to look include:
- Airline Websites Many airlines offer special discounts for unsold seats a few days before departure.
- Hotel Booking Apps Apps like Expedia, Hotels.com, and Booking.com often have last-minute discounts on rooms.
- Travel Deal Websites Platforms like Kayak, Skyscanner, and Google Flights allow you to compare and book discounted flights.
- Cruise Lines If you are flexible with dates, you can find last-minute cruise deals at significantly lower prices.
- Vacation Packages Some travel agencies bundle flights, hotels, and car rentals at a lower price for last-minute travelers.
2. Best Times to Book Last Minute Travel Deals
While last-minute travel deals are available year-round, the best time to book varies depending on the type of trip.
- Flights The best time to book last-minute flights is usually one to two weeks before departure. Airlines lower prices to fill empty seats.
- Hotels Booking hotel rooms on the same day or 24 hours in advance can lead to huge savings. Hotels prefer to fill vacant rooms at lower rates.
- Vacation Packages Thebest last-minute vacation packages are often available during off-peak seasons when demand is lower.
- Cruises Last-minute cruise deals are often available 30 to 60 days before departure.
3. Tips for Getting the Best Last Minute Travel Deals
- Be Flexible The more flexible you are with travel dates and destinations, the better deals you will find.
- Sign Up for Alerts Many travel websites offer deal alerts that notify you when prices drop.
- Use Reward Points If you have airline miles or hotel points, they can help reduce costs for last-minute trips.
- Check Different Airports Flying from or into alternative airports can save you money.
- Book Immediately Last-minute deals don’t last long, so when you find a great price, book it before it’s gone.
